RapidSoft Systems Home
RapidSoft Systems Home
Our Development Processes

Technology R&D is the heart of our company - and when combined with mature software/ hardware engineering principles and processes - it has defined recipes of our continued project successes year after year.  Strong attention to mature processes, applying the right processes and the ability to apply the basic engineering principles is what differentiates us from the crowd of ordinary offshore software development companies.

As a product design company - we are essentially an innovator and designers of technology solutions- not just producers of run-of-the-mill mundane code that you would see from typical coding houses around the globe. We think. We innovate. We do R&D. We design. And, of course do program and generates thousands and millions of lines of code every year. Coding is the easiest part - the designing and architecting solutions that are scalable, efficient and follow the best computer engineering processes is what Rapidsoft Systems is all about. This is what saves our customers cost in long run, makes their deployment trouble free.

Think, Innovate, Apply R&D Principles and Follow Processes

Rapidsoft Systems believes in using proper methodologies. The processes may take more time - but the end result is solid. In Long run processes are cheaper and create product quality that is hard to achieve otherwise. Moreover for large projects, not following processes will mean total disaster. The picture below shows our main development processes:

Description: Process Outsourcing

Key elements of Rapidsoft Systems' Software, Product Development services are:

At Rapidsoft we recommend following a well-defined, proven and time tested 8 -step methodology. This process is evolved based on our development experience and experience of others gained over numerous Offshore projects. This approach uses hybrid offshore and onsite implementation.

Step 1. Project Team Creation.

Step 2. Onsite to Offshore Knowledge Transition.

The main goal for this phase is to transfer knowledge, process information to the software development team. We make every effort to understand the client requirements, business processes, company standards, the specific systems IT environment as well as the approach that will be used. It's a huge learning curve for both sides.

Step 3. Offshore Process Definition.

At this stage - we develop and fine tune our standards process for a customer's specific needs, internal processes and other factors that we may have discussed.

Step 4. Offshore Replication and development Set Up

At this stage, we try to replicate your development or IT environment at our offshore development Center. We have many servers located in the US, we make use of them.

Step 5: Develop Project Risk and Mitigation Strategy

Only inexperienced or naive will claim that they can deal with all risks without planning or proper strategy. Things can go wrong when you least expect at them. At Rapidsoft Systems, we know how to analyze risks and prepare risk mitigation strategy with you so that your business is not affected due to events beyond anyone's control.

Step 6: Online Project Plan, Progress and Documents Sharing

All Rapidsoft systems projects are managed using an online customer accessible portal. All communication is centralized and so are all the documents for the project. The customer can easily sync all the information with the development team on the daily basis.

Step 7. Offshore Project Execution.

Start executing project according to the project plan for the first 6 month period. Requirement management, verification, validation and testing and other activities as well. Precisely the processes need to be mature and yet flexible.

Step 8. Review the project deliverables and identify the weak areas of the implementation.

At the end of first year, there is time to review the project and count success and how to impprove the process.

Rapidsoft Systems Benefits

Working with our experienced team of developers offers the following advantages:

We are dedicated to providing innovative and professional services that will exceed your expectations. Please contact us to explore the broad range of solutions we can provide to empower your company to conduct business on the web.

Why Rapidsoft Systems:

With over 350+ software projects executed, you can simply count on our expertise, experience in giving you the right solution at absolutely lowest possible cost. If you would like more information, or want us to submit an estimate or a "no-obligation" quote for your project, contact us for more information.

iPhone developer